By Ndahi Marama, Maiduguri 

Maiduguri, Borno State capital, was brought to a standstill on Friday as thousands of jubilant supporters trooped out to welcome Governor Babagana Umara Zulum and his anointed governorship candidate, Engr Mustapha Gubio.

The mammoth crowd stretched from Muhammadu Buhari International Airport to major roads leading into the metropolis.

Governor Zulum and his entourage were returning from a high-level meeting in the nation’s capital, where he formally presented Engr Mustapha Gubio to Vice President Kashim Shettima. 

During that closed-door session, Vice President Shettima, who was a former Borno State governor, gave his support, officially endorsing Gubio as the All Progressives Congress (APC) consensus candidate for the governorship race in 2027.

Addressing the crowd at the Government House, Zulum described the homecoming as “a testament to Borno’s unbroken unity and political maturity.”

Zulum unveiled Engr Mustapha Gubio as his preferred successor after purchasing the party’s Nomination and Expression of Interest forms for the 2027 governorship election under the APC platform last Monday.

The governor noted that the choice of Gubio was to sustain the momentum of the ongoing developmental service delivery by his administration since 2019.

Also in his brief remarks, the anointed Candidate, Engr Gubio, thanked President Bola Ahmed Tinubu, Vice President Kashim Shettima, and Governor Babagana Zulum, as well as stakeholders and the teaming Borno people, for allowing him to contest as Governor on the platform of the ruling APC.

He pledged to consolidate on the modest achievements recorded under the present administration for the betterment of Borno and the country as a whole.

He called on all and sundry to come and en masse to vote for him and other candidates seeking various positions on the platform of the APC come the 2027 general elections. 

On Zulum’s entourage from Abuja include the Deputy Governor, Umar Usman Kadafur, the APC Deputy National Chairman, Ali Bukar Dalori, the former Governor, Maina Ma’aji Lawan, Senators Mohammed Tahir Monguno, Mohammed Ali Ndume, and Kaka Shehu Lawan, and the Minister of Agriculture, Abubakar Kyari.

Also part of Zulum’s entourage are the Speaker of Borno State House of Assembly, Abdulkarim Lawan, some members of the National Assembly, and party stakeholders.
